Output 3589d332f2c7c4f30f097b8e4f85e2fb6bb291f94c8dd550dbf367524519d9ec:0

value
1020684
script pubkey
OP_0 OP_PUSHBYTES_20 f21e52d0e0daa92403d1fde09d1cd966b1f4166e
address
bc1q7g09958qm25jgq73lhsf68xev6clg9nww640xu
transaction
3589d332f2c7c4f30f097b8e4f85e2fb6bb291f94c8dd550dbf367524519d9ec
spent
true